Abstract
Electrospray ionization mass spectrometry (ESI-MS) was utilized to investigate the formation and stability of G-quadruplexes. For the 15 6-nt oligonucleotides tested, ESI-MS indicated that formation of a parallel tetramer quadruplex requires at least four continuous guanines in the 6-nt sequence. In addition, the G-rich strands prefer to employ "self-association" in the formation of the G-quadruplex rather than hybridized integration, and the thermodynamic-stability order of these three G-quadruplexes is Q(2)>Q(1)>Q(3).Entities:
